Output 2ec995a4bef5daac8ff78b1745cd8ac09247bb745a20af3fa224e214f8d539f9:1

value
66542866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 291ff98b6dae86a35984cd40eb81f82042afb4c5 OP_EQUAL
address
MBecEwbgATz2suxTMc1Va69tPg7W4NUgU5
transaction
2ec995a4bef5daac8ff78b1745cd8ac09247bb745a20af3fa224e214f8d539f9
spent
true